Garage Fascia Repair in Olathe, KS

Garage fascia rep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the horizontal board or trim that runs along the top edge of a garage, often covering the roof’s rafters and framing. This area can be affected by weather, age, or damage, leading to issues such as rotting, warping, cracks, or loose panels. Projects typically involve replacing damaged sections, securing loose fascia, or upgrading materials to improve both the appearance and structural integrity of the garage. Property owners interested in this service should consider the extent of damage, the type of materials used, and whether any underlying issues, like water infiltration or wood rot, need addressing to ensure a long-lasting repair.

Before requesting fascia repair,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work involved and the materials best suited for their property’s climate and style. It’s helpful to assess whether the damage is localized or widespread, as this impacts the repair approach. Property owners should also consider the overall condition of the garage’s exterior, including the roofline and soffits, to determine if additional repairs or upgrades are necessary. Clear communication about the desired outcome and any specific aesthetic preferences can aid in achieving a result that enhances the home's curb appeal and durability.

Garage Fascia Repair Questions

What is garage fascia repair? It involves fixing or replacing the decorative trim and panels at the edge of a garage roof to improve appearance and protect underlying structures.

What types of damage are common in garage fascias? Common issues include rotting wood, cracking, warping, and damage from weather exposure.

When should garage fascia be repaired? Repair is needed when signs of deterioration, such as sagging or visible damage, are present to prevent further issues.

What materials are used for garage fascia repair? Materials may include wood, vinyl, aluminum, or fiber cement, depending on the property's needs and existing fascia.
